Elderly Karen Threatened To Get Him Fired and Arrested for Being Lazy but He Doesn’t Even Work There

A Reddit user shared an interesting story about how he outwitted an elderly woman who tried to get him fired and arrested three times because he could not get her the product she wanted inside a store.

The OP worked for a drink vendor, and his role was to visit stores to ensure they were well displayed. He stocked the shelves with beverages and replenished them whenever necessary.

A few months earlier, the OP was working in a small grocery store when an elderly lady approached him and asked him to get her a certain product. He told her he did not know where the product was. She huffed, and this is where things started going downhill.

She told him to stop being lazy and go find out where the product was since it was his job to know where everything in the store was. The OP started telling her that he didn’t work there, but she cut him off by insisting he worked there since she found him restocking the shelves.

She told him she’d scream that he tried to hurt her and ruin his life if he did not help her.

According to the OP, he had read many scary Reddit stories of such encounters and knew such a thing was possible. He tapped on his earphone and pretended to talk to someone. When she asked who he was talking to, he told her she had caught him in the midst of recording a podcast, and hence her threat had been recorded. He told her to leave, or he would ruin her life instead.

She left but came back a few minutes later with the manager. She told the manager that the OP had recorded her without her permission and should be fired immediately, and the police called.

The OP asked her if she had told the manager why he had recorded her and told her if she did not tell him, he would. She said it didn’t matter since she had tried the threat on many other employees, and it always seemed to work. She asked the manager to fire the OP and call the police for the second time.

This is when the OP confirmed that he never recorded her and that he was listening to a podcast. Without losing a beat, she screamed that he had tried to hurt her and asked the manager to call the police for the third time.

The OP calmly told her that he had been on hormonal drugs for the last couple of years, and as such, he was not in a position to perform any sexually-related activity. Because of this condition, there was no way he would have tried to hurt her.

She left in a huff and left the manager and OP laughing loudly at the encounter, which could have easily turned ugly fast for the OP.
